Gorgeous Waterfall Walkway in Switzerland

Few people have explored the St. Beatus Cave despite its enchanting location ~ the entrance is an old-style structure hanging on the side of a huge rock face with falling water beneath it. Imagine slowly going up the staircase enjoying the most beautiful views of Switzerland? Invigorating. Stalactites and stalagmites await visitors inside the cave and a few underground waterfalls and lakes. There’s also a diorama of St. Beatus in his […]